About Kepler Robotics
Kepler Robotics, officially Shanghai Kepler Robot Co., Ltd., is a Chinese robotics company founded in 2023 by co-founder Debo Hu. The company has quickly established itself in the advanced robotics and artificial intelligence sector, focusing on the development and production of general-purpose humanoid robots. Kepler made a significant international debut at the Consumer Electronics Show (CES) in 2024, just four months after its founding, where it unveiled its Forerunner series of humanoid robots. This event attracted attention from major technology players like Microsoft, Nvidia, Google DeepMind, and Tesla's Optimus project team.

The company's business model centers on creating a software-hardware integrated system for its robots, combining an "intelligent brain" with "industrial-grade hardware." Kepler's flagship products include the Forerunner series (K1, S1, D1) and the K2 "Bumblebee" model. These robots stand 178 cm tall, weigh 85 kg, and feature 40 degrees of freedom, including 12 in the hands, allowing them to perform complex tasks. They are engineered with proprietary planetary roller screw actuators for agile and stable movement. The robots' cognitive functions are powered by the self-developed NEBULA system, an AI-powered platform that integrates visual perception, language understanding, and decision-making.
Kepler targets a range of industries, including industrial automation, logistics, manufacturing, education, research, and emergency services. The company's strategy involves making advanced robotics more accessible, with plans for mass production and an estimated retail price between $20,000 and $30,000. To foster innovation and application development, Kepler has launched the Kepler OS, an open developer platform providing tools, interfaces, and documentation for customization. In February 2026, Kepler announced it had secured over 100 million yuan in a strategic financing round led by Hangzhou Kelin Electric Co., Ltd., which acquired a 10% stake in the company. This partnership is intended to enhance Kepler's supply chain, accelerate research and development, and facilitate market entry into the power grid, new energy, and industrial sectors.
